The Wedge (Cape Peninsula) surf guide

The Wedge is located in the southern corner of the long beach leading to Cape Town Harbour and the container terminal. This spot is known for its unique wave formation, benefiting from the refraction of the swell around the nearby breakwalls. The waves here can create a sucky A-frame with short barrels, providing a fun ride for surfers who can handle it.

This surf spot works best with a north-west swell but can also handle south-west swells. The waves usually start to break at around 2 feet (0.6 meters) and can go up from there. The surf breaks occur over uneven reef and sand, offering a mix of reef and beach break. Most of the waves break to the left, making it a good option for regular footers. It’s recommended to hit The Wedge during low, mid, or high tide, with a south-east wind being the most favorable for optimal conditions. This spot is more suited for intermediate surfers, as the waves can get tricky, especially with the wedging action.

The local vibe is pretty chill, but it’s worth noting that there are some local spongers who are protective of their spot. So, it's always good to respect the locals and follow any surf etiquette while you're out there. Overall, The Wedge offers an interesting surf experience, but it might not be everyone's cup of tea.
